Savannah Mayor Addresses Crime and Safety Concerns After Attack
Savannah’s Mayor, Van Johnson, has recently addressed rising concerns regarding crime and safety in the city, particularly following a troubling acid attack that has drawn public scrutiny. In a detailed discussion, Johnson highlighted the unique challenges Savannah faces with gang violence and other criminal activities. He emphasized that city officials are actively implementing measures to enhance public safety through targeted policing, community engagement initiatives, and preventive programs.
Johnson pointed out that one of the most significant misconceptions surrounding crime in Savannah is the public’s definition of gang activity. “For us, we need to understand that gang involvement can manifest in various forms that are not always immediately visible,” he said. The mayor stressed the importance of recognizing local dynamics to address crime effectively.
Community Engagement and Targeted Policing
In an effort to combat the rising tide of violence, Savannah has initiated several community-based programs designed to foster collaboration between law enforcement and residents. These programs aim to build trust and encourage citizens to participate in crime prevention efforts. Johnson noted that community input is crucial in shaping strategies that are both effective and responsive to local needs.
The city has also prioritized targeted policing strategies, which focus on areas identified as high-risk for violent crime. By concentrating resources where they are needed most, Savannah aims to deter potential criminal activity and enhance the safety of its neighborhoods. Johnson expressed confidence that these measures will lead to a noticeable reduction in crime rates over time.
Addressing Public Concerns
The acid attack incident, which occurred recently, has heightened public concern regarding safety in Savannah. In response, Johnson has committed to increasing transparency and communication between city officials and residents. He acknowledged that incidents like these can create fear within the community but assured citizens that the city is taking every possible step to ensure their safety.
“Safety is our top priority, and we are dedicated to making Savannah a secure place for all its residents,” Johnson stated. He urged community members to remain engaged and vigilant, emphasizing that public safety is a shared responsibility.
As Savannah navigates these challenges, the city continues to seek innovative solutions that involve collaboration between law enforcement, local organizations, and the community. With ongoing efforts to address the root causes of crime, officials hope to foster a safer environment for all residents.
